Nghe An reclaims more than 25,000 m2 of land for mineral exploitation

Nghe An - Prison No. 6 - General Department VIII, Ministry of Public Security proposed to reclaim land due to no longer having a need to use it.

On December 11, the People's Committee of Nghe An province announced that it had just issued a decision on land recovery in Nam Thanh and Nam Nghia communes, Nam Dan district.

Accordingly, the Provincial People's Committee reclaimed 25,054 m2 of land used for mineral exploitation purposes in Nam Thanh and Nam Nghia communes, Nam Dan district (including 23,650 m2 of land in Nam Thanh commune and 1,404 m2 of land in Nam Nghia commune) from Prison No. 6 and Dai Cac Joint Stock Company, as Prison No. 6 - General Department VIII, Ministry of Public Security requested to reclaim the land due to no longer having a need to use the land.

The above land area was previously leased by Nghe An Provincial People's Committee in Decision No. 320 dated June 30, 2014.

Nghe An Provincial People's Committee assigned the Department of Natural Resources and Environment to direct the updating and correction of land database and cadastral records. At the same time, preside over and coordinate with relevant organizations, agencies, units and individuals to organize the handover of the recovered land in the field to the People's Committees of Nam Thanh and Nam Nghia communes in accordance with regulations.

Assign the People's Committee of Nam Dan district to coordinate with the Department of Natural Resources and Environment to organize land allocation in the field; regularly inspect, monitor and promptly detect and prevent land encroachment violations on the above land area.

The People's Committees of Nam Thanh and Nam Nghia communes shall receive and manage the entire recovered land area to put it into management and use in accordance with legal regulations; regularly inspect, supervise and promptly detect and prevent land encroachment violations on the above area.
